Charles Darwin is very well known for his theories on evolution and most importantly his three principles of evolution by natural selection. Darwin’s first principle is that a variation exists within populations. Some examples of variations include body size, bone structure, tooth size, hair thickness, shape of the rib cage and position of the foramen magnum.
